Police: Backpack of Hypodermic Needles Found; Driver Doing "Donuts;" Party Reported Being Sucker Punched
Excerpts from the Beverly Police Department log.

Friday, March 27
At 4:13 p.m., suspicious activity, motor vehicle in playground at Obear Park on Livingston Avenue. Driver doing “donuts” in playground was advised he would not be doing any more donuts in the park.
At 4:00 p.m., motor vehicle stop on Apple Road and Oberlin Road. Driver cited for fire road violations, passenger restriction and modified/loud exhaust.

At 11:10 p.m., suspicious activity on Dodge Street. Female heard noises downstairs. Checked, nothing found.
Saturday, March 28

At 12:58 a.m., disturbance/fight on Rantoul and Wallis streets. Past assault, party reported being sucker punched. Parties left the area.
At 1:30 a.m., smoke in a home on Chanticleer Drive. Smoking burner motor was turned off by Beverly Fire.
At 1:31 a.m., assist Massachusetts State Police on Lexington Drive. On standby with MSP during an investigation.
At 1:16 p.m.,hazard in the roadway on Cabot Street. Collapsed catch basin. DPW notified.
At 6:05 p.m., backpack of hypodermic needles found in area of School and Cox streets. Backpack of hypodermic needles found. Officer observed 11 syringes on the bridge sidewalk, and two bags of recyclables. All items were removed and disposed of properly.
At 10:03 p.m., two-car motor vehicle accident with property damage on Cabot Street. Each driver cited. One driver received citation for driving without a license and registration. The other driver was cited for failure to use care in turning.
Sunday, March 29
At 12:34 a.m., disturbance/house party on Story Avenue. Report of loud party, too many occupants. Advised to keep the noise down.
At 9:44 a.m., hazard in roadway on Hart Avenue. Cone placed in roadway to warn drivers of a pothole that was approximately 6 to 8 inches deep in the middle of the roadway near Neuco trench. DPW notified.
At 10:54 a.m., burglary/break and enter motor vehicle on Cabot Street. Items stolen from a truck.
At 7:44 p.m., possible assault on Pleasant Street.
